VA loan specialists in Woodinville, Washington assist veterans and active duty service members with obtaining home loans backed by the U.S. Department of Veterans Affairs. Washington state offers specific property tax exemptions for qualifying veterans, which can be combined with VA loan benefits. Woodinville is located in King County, where property values and loan limits may affect your VA loan options.

Frequently Asked Questions

What does a VA loan specialist do in Woodinville?
A VA loan specialist helps veterans understand eligibility, obtain a Certificate of Eligibility, and navigate the loan process with local lenders. They also advise on Washington-specific benefits like the property tax exemption for disabled veterans.
Do I need a VA loan specialist to get a VA loan in Washington?
No, you can apply directly with a VA-approved lender. However, a specialist can help you compare lenders, understand Washington state laws, and avoid common pitfalls.
Are there Washington-specific rules for VA loans?
Yes. Washington requires that all VA loans meet state usury laws and property disclosure rules. Also, the state offers a property tax exemption for veterans with a 100% service-connected disability.
